Goal.com Selects blinkx to Power Video Search


SAN FRANCISCO, October 15 /PRNewswire/ --

blinkx, the world's largest video search engine, today announced that it
will power video search at Goal.com, the world's largest website for
international soccer news.

Goal.com represents the largest football community in the world, with 16
language versions, covering 210 countries. Goal.com provides users with the
breaking news, live scores, match previews and latest club news through its
interactive web site and community forums. Under the terms of the agreement,
blinkx will enable Goal.com to access blinkx's index of over 14 million hours
of audio and video content. blinkx will bring video search and its popular
video wall feature to the Goal.com website, in addition to automatically
delivering relevant videos to accompany the thousands of text articles
available to users at Goal.com.

As the pioneer in video search technology, blinkx has built a reputation
as the smartest way to search new forms of online content such as video. With
more than 100 partners and 14 million hours of indexed video and audio
content, including favorite TV moments, news clips, short documentaries,
music videos, video blogs and more, blinkx uses advanced speech recognition
technology to deliver results that are more accurate and reliable than
standard metadata-based keyword searches.
